Formula 1 to Challenge Indy 500’s Growth and Popularity with Montreal Race in 2026

As the world of motor racing continues to evolve, a significant shift is on the horizon that could redefine the landscape of competitive racing in North America. Formula 1, the pinnacle of motorsport known for its global appeal and high-octane excitement, has announced plans to launch a new race in Montreal in 2026. This bold move sets the stage for a direct challenge to the traditional dominance of the Indianapolis 500, an event synonymous with American racing culture. With F1’s surging popularity and the potential for crossover appeal, the Montreal race is poised to attract a diverse audience, signaling a new chapter for motorsport enthusiasts and a potential reshaping of the racing calendar. As the motorsport community braces for this competitive clash, questions arise about the implications for the Indy 500’s storied legacy and its place in the hearts of fans across the continent.

Formula 1’s Entry into North America: Analyzing the Impact on Indy 500’s Legacy

As Formula 1 sets its sights on the North American market with the upcoming Montreal race in 2026, the iconic Indy 500 may witness significant repercussions. With F1’s growing fanbase and substantial media investments, the allure of the high-speed thrills and sophisticated engineering might overshadow traditional American motorsport events. Industry experts are speculating that the entry of F1 into this vibrant region could lead to a shift in viewership and sponsorship dynamics, posing a threat to established events like the Indy 500. The unique appeal of F1’s global stage brings forth numerous challenges that the Indy 500 could face in maintaining its historical significance.

Furthermore, the influx of F1’s investment could ignite a competitive spirit that benefits both racing formats. As they vie for attention and sponsorship dollars, both racing series might innovate in areas such as fan engagement and production quality. This rivalry could manifest in enhanced experiences for spectators, such as:

  • Improved Race Facilities: Upgrading tracks to accommodate modern racing standards.
  • Fan Experiences: Enhanced viewing options and interactive opportunities for attendees.
  • Merchandising: Unique collaborations across both racing communities, enticing fans from both sides.

The competition for prominence in North American motorsport could lead to increased investment in local talent and a newfound commitment to elevating racing culture in the region. The next few years will be pivotal in defining whether the Indy 500 can sustain its legacy amid the encroachment of Formula 1’s global brand.

Strategic Opportunities for Indy 500 to Enhance Its Appeal in a Changing Motorsport Landscape

As the motorsport landscape evolves with the confirmation of Formula 1’s Montreal race in 2026, the Indianapolis 500 faces a unique set of challenges and opportunities. To enhance its allure and ensure sustained growth, the Indy 500 can explore several strategic avenues, particularly in targeting a younger, tech-savvy audience. Initiatives such as improving digital engagement through interactive social media campaigns and virtual reality experiences could attract younger fans who prioritize immersive technology experiences. Emphasizing sustainability in race practices and vehicle technologies could also resonate strongly with today’s eco-conscious consumers, showcasing the event’s commitment to evolving with societal values.

Additionally, the Indy 500 could benefit from forging partnerships with emerging brands and influencers that align with the interests of a diverse audience. By hosting events that bridge motorsport with lifestyle, such as music festivals or tech expos, the race could attract a broader demographic. Another avenue is the enhancement of fan experiences at the Indianapolis Motor Speedway, offering unique hospitality packages, interactive pit tours, and behind-the-scenes access to create memorable experiences. Implementing feedback from fans about race day enhancements could further solidify loyalty among existing fans while enticing newcomers to join the Indy 500 experience.
